Protection zone characteristics
DSTPDIS has both "Quadrilateral" and "Mho (circular)" characteristics available for
the protection zones and they can be combined also with the bullet characteristic.
The shape of a tripping characteristic can be set independently for phase-to-earth,
phase-to-phase or three-phase impedance elements. The zone shape is defined
